Abstract

The effect of silica fillers, used separately or in combination, on the rheological properties of siloxane compounds based on low- and high-molecular-weight rubbers was studied. A model was suggested for formation of the structure of filled compounds during mixing under conditions of shear stresses, and a procedure was proposed for preparing compounds for shells of high-voltage insulators produced by pressure casting.
